Salt Lake City, Utah: Peregrine Smith, Inc, 1980. Hardcover. G+ (Slight edge wear to dj; light foxing or aging to inner dj and book binding; pages are clear.). Olive cloth, gilt letters on spine, light olive & illustrated dust jacket, 218 pp., 255 BW illustrations, some color plates. "Describes the ideals that inspired an earlier generation to leave the cities for the Cotswolds to practice cratts ranging from book-binding and metalwork to furniture making. The many illustrations show that the best works of the Arts and Crafts movement, characterized as they are by a belief in the dignity of labour and a respect for materials, have an integrity that gives them a continuing validity and modernity in our own machine age." (dj).
